When planting Osmanthus fragrans in a pot, it is best to choose a clay pot. The pot should not be too big or too small, just suitable for the growth of Osmanthus fragrans.

If it is the flowering period of Osmanthus fragrans, you can use a plastic pot or a porcelain pot. After the flowering period of Osmanthus fragrans is over, you can change it to a clay pot for maintenance.

When planting Osmanthus fragrans in pots, you can choose a loose, fertile and humus-rich soil, preferably acidic leaf mold. You can add an appropriate amount of river sand and decomposed fertilizer. It is best to disinfect the soil before use.

Repotting Osmanthus fragrans

The potted Osmanthus fragrans needs to be repotted before it can grow well. It is usually repotted every two years. When repotting, the soil needs to be replaced so that it can grow well.

When repotting Osmanthus fragrans, the time is generally chosen in early spring, from February to March. However, it is best not to repot in spring when it is budding or in winter.

When repotting, first take out the plant, remove the outer layer of soil, and keep the soil in the center. Then you need to repot it. Choose a flowerpot according to the size of the plant and add new soil. When potting, the soil should be buried at the same depth as the original one.

After re-potting the Osmanthus fragrans, water it thoroughly and place it in a cool and ventilated place for care. Generally, it will take about half a month before it can be maintained normally.
